> Wow, I have to disagree with that statement!
> 
> Sorry to quibble with you on your own list, TJ, but I think the
> opinion you've expressed above is misleading to the
> uninformed/unexperienced (in phpBB3), and would be widely rejected 
by
> those who routinely use properly enabled phpBB3 Forums.
> 
> PhpBB3 Forum, IMO, provides generous and easy-to-use formatting with
> control of text styles, in-line images, visual compression of large
> images into the page area, and far too many more specifics to list
> individually.
> 
> PhpBB3 is not a pixel-by-pixel publishing layout program (is
> WordPress?), but that is irrelevant (IMO).
> 
> What is relevant is that with only a very tiny learning curve phpBB3
> will allow anyone willing to make the slightest effort to produce 
very
> nice messages, with text styling, with blocks and indents, with
> images, with attached files, with segregated, selectable "code" 
blocks.
> 
> If phpBB3 were to become the AB community forum platform, members
> would be unfettered from the very serious expressive/presentation
> limitations of the Yahoo email list format.  The trade-off is that 
the
> whole ball of wax doesn't appear in your email inbox automatically 
(if
> that's what you are used to).
> 
> If this change is adopted, I predict UKB in WordPress will become a
> lame duck.  Virtually no one will use it, because phpBB3, properly
> configured, is _so much easier to use_, and perfectly adequate for 
all
> but the most demanding "magazine-like" presentations.
